What & Why

The zip code system was introduced by the United States Postal Service (USPS) to streamline mail delivery. Zip codes help to efficiently sort and route mail, ensuring it reaches its destination accurately and quickly. In South Orange, the primary zip code is 07079. This code covers most of the township, making it relatively straightforward for addressing and navigation.
